It Wasn’t a Culture Problem: Upleveling Alert Development at Airbnb
How we changed our Observability as Code alert review process and cut development cycles from weeks to minutes.
Observability as Code (OaC) — defining alerts, dashboards, and SLOs via code rather than UI — is table stakes for large engineering organizations. With OaC, observability adopts software development’s version control, co...
The strongest version of this narrative highlights Airbnb's innovative approach to solving a critical operational challenge in large-scale engineering organizations. By recognizing that alert noise wasn't a cultural issue but a workflow gap, Airbnb demonstrated a principled understanding of systemic problems. The solution—local-first development, Change Reports, and bulk backtesting—addresses a fundamental limitation in Observability as Code: the inability to validate alert behavior before deplo...
